Hello Everyone!

Ever since we switched over to the new vBulletin system, there has been a little confusion about how to post news articles. I'm here to straighten that out. The following is a need-to-know guide to publishing your own article (and receiving credit) on Starcraft2Forum.org

We certainly appreciate it every time a member submits a news article because it means a lot more time for us spent on making the site better rather than writing up reports. Of course, we will continue to do that to ensure you have the most up-to-date news possible.

So here's what you need to do if you have found what you think is a news worthy article:

1. Determine if the article is truly newsworthy. Please consult this checklist to determine if the article is newsworthy:
  • Does the article have a legitimate source like a reputable fansite, a magazine, Blizzard themselves?
  • Does the article contain unique information?
  • Does the information pertain directly to SC2 or a peripheral Blizzard game?
  • Does the information pertain directly to StarCraft2Forum.org or one of its affiliates?
  • Does the article affect North American gamers?
If you can check two of the above criteria, this article is probably newsworthy, therefore, proceed.

2. Make sure the article comes directly from the source. NEVER source an article that is in turn sourced from another source. (Tongue twister)

3. NEVER COPY PASTE AN ENTIRE ARTICLE! EVER! Take bits and pieces of the article and treat them as "quotes." Then write your own editorial around the quotes. We will use one of my recent news posts as an example:



Make sure your article "foreword" is written in correct English and in good grammar. Of course, minor mistakes are fine as I will edit each and every article, but please do not write one sentence in poor English and expect me to give you credit for the submission.

4. If you are able, create a fitting banner for your article. You can do that using Photoshop by using the .psd file attached to this thread.

5. Once you are ready to submit your article and feel you meet the above requirements, simply log in and go click on the link on the front page that you can see here:



5. Title your article correctly!

6. Make sure you include keywords at the bottom part of the article submission page!

7. Submit your article AND send a private message to my account, Joneagle_X, notifying me that you have submitted your article. The first person to submit the PM and has submitted an acceptable article will receive credit!

I look forward to having many more community submitted articles!
